动态圆环图案
作者 佚名技术
来源 服务器技术
浏览
发布时间 2012-07-11
点击浏览该文件 点击浏览该文件 第一步,运行Flash mx,新建文档,Ctrl+J打开文档属性对话框,设置为图1所示。 第二步,Ctrl+F8新建一影片剪辑,命名为“circle”,如图2所示。 第三步,点击“确定”按钮后,进入“circle”影片剪辑编辑状态。选择椭圆工具,设置线框为红色,宽度为1,无填充色,绘制大小为200×200象素的正圆线框,如图3。 第四步,Ctrl+L打开库面板,在“circle”影片剪辑上右击,选择“链接”命令,设置如图4所示。 第五步,回到主场景中,在第1帧中加入如下脚本: //设置初始变量 r = 50; n = 180; i = 0; //创建空影片剪辑myMc _root.createEmptyMovieClip("myMc", 1); with (myMc) { //设置myMc的坐标为舞台的中心 this._x = Stage.width/2;//Stage.width为舞台的宽度 this._y = Stage.height/2;//Stage.height为舞台的高度 } theta = 2*Math.PI/n; onEnterFrame = function () { if (i<=n) { //如果i小于n时 //圆环的坐标x与y x = 2*r*Math.cos(i*theta-Math.PI/2); y = r*Math.sin(i*theta-Math.PI/2); //设置比例值scale scale = Math.sqrt(x*x); //从库中加载circle影片剪辑到myMc影片剪辑中 myMc.attachMovie("circle", "circle"+i, i); with (myMc) { //设置圆环的坐标 eval("circle"+i)._x = x; eval("circle"+i)._y = y; //设置圆环的比例 eval("circle"+i)._xscale = scale; eval("circle"+i)._yscale = scale; } i ++//变量i自加 } else { //否则,删除自身的onEnterFrame事件。 delete this.onEnterFrame; } }; 第六步,保存,Ctrl+回车测试。 关键词: |
凌众科技专业提供服务器租用、服务器托管、企业邮局、虚拟主机等服务,公司网站:http://www.lingzhong.cn 为了给广大客户了解更多的技术信息,本技术文章收集来源于网络,凌众科技尊重文章作者的版权,如果有涉及你的版权有必要删除你的文章,请和我们联系。以上信息与文章正文是不可分割的一部分,如果您要转载本文章,请保留以上信息,谢谢! |
你可能对下面的文章感兴趣
关于动态圆环图案的所有评论